Transaction 585f836abe429c178ef3ed29dc690c1f249ebaad971c33278c5b8b48f3bcaaa6
1 Input
1 Output
-
585f836abe429c178ef3ed29dc690c1f249ebaad971c33278c5b8b48f3bcaaa6:0
- value
- 8255904
- script pubkey
- OP_0 OP_PUSHBYTES_20 656cfc6ed38a639e005a14adaa60f419378c2141
- address
- bc1qv4k0cmkn3f3euqz6zjk65c85rymccg2p85hm4n